What are the career prospects for a BSc degree in physical science ( the combination is Physics, Mathematics and Computer Science)??

Physical Science is a growing branch and it is clearly seen that it giving a hike on its employment due to its growing demand. A candidate can be an Assistant Physical Scientist, Astronaut, Chemist, Atmospheric Scientist, Material Scientist, Hydrologist, Quality Manager, Geoscientist, Technician, Physics teacher and Physical science teacher and expect an average of  1 lakh to 4 lakhs income.
